The Core Mechanics: How Demo Reels and Virtual Credits Function

Demo reels operate on identical random number generator (RNG) logic to paid versions, ensuring spin outcomes mirror real-money probability. Virtual credits function as a disposable bankroll, reset to a fixed balance (e.g., 1,000 coins) upon page reload, creating a zero-risk environment. The mechanics follow a clear sequence:

  1. You trigger a spin, deducting one credit per line bet.
  2. Winning combinations add credits back to your virtual balance.
  3. Depleting your balance prompts a manual or automatic refresh, restoring the pre-set amount.

Crucially, these credits hold no cash value and can’t be withdrawn, yet they simulate wagering patterns, paytable volatility, and feature triggers (free spins, bonus rounds) with mathematical parity to actual play, allowing users to test strategies without financial exposure.

Key Differences in Payouts, Jackpots, and Wagering Requirements

Free slots and real-money games diverge sharply in payouts, jackpots, and wagering requirements. Real-money slots offer actual cash payouts based on a published RTP, while free slots use virtual credits with no redeemable value—so their payout percentage only affects demo volatility, not your wallet. Progressive jackpots in free play are typically capped or simulated, never reaching the life-changing sums of funded networks. Crucially, wagering requirements apply only to real-money bonuses; free slots have zero playthrough obligations, but they also cannot generate cashable winnings. This means a free slot’s “win” is purely a scoreboard metric, not a contractual liability. For players, the key takeaway is that wagering requirements and jackpot eligibility exist solely in the real-money ecosystem—free mode strips away both risk and reward. Q: Why do free slots show different jackpot amounts than the same real-money game? A: Because operators disable the linked progressive pool, replacing it with a fixed virtual prize that resets after your session, ensuring no real liability.

Understanding Volatility: Low, Medium, and High-Risk Options

Understanding volatility is the core of matching a free slot to your bankroll and patience. Low-volatility games deliver frequent, small wins, ideal for extended play sessions without dramatic swings. Medium volatility strikes a balance, offering a mix of modest hits and occasional larger payouts, suitable for most casual players. High-risk options, however, feature rare but substantial rewards, often with long dry spells between wins. Your tolerance for losing streaks is the true deciding factor, not just the advertised max win. Before committing, sample a game’s bonus round in free mode to feel its rhythm; a high-volatility slot may feel dull if you prefer steady action. Select volatility aligned with your session goals to avoid frustration or boredom.

How to Test Betting Strategies Using Virtual Balances

To test betting strategies using virtual balances in free slots, start by selecting a demo game that mirrors the volatility of your target real-money slot. Set a fixed virtual bankroll and define a unit size—for example, 1% of the balance—then record outcomes across at least 200 spins to observe variance. Use the autoplay function to accelerate data collection, but manually note win/loss streaks to adjust your staking plan, such as flat betting versus progressive increments. Virtual balance testing reveals which strategy survives losing streaks without emotional pressure. After each session, reset the balance and repeat with a modified bet size to compare results. Track metrics like hit frequency and average win against your bankroll progression. Finally, discard strategies that deplete the virtual balance before 500 spins, as they likely won’t hold under real conditions.
